SSC Recruitment Notification for 5369 Selection Posts XI Post

 


Online Applications are invited from eligible candidates for the Selection Posts indicated in Annexure- IIIof this Notice. Only those Applications which are successfully filled through  the Website  of  the  Commission  and  found  in  order  shall  be accepted. Candidates should go through the Recruitment Notice carefully before applying for the post  and  ensure  that  they  fulfill  all  the  eligibility  conditions  like  Age-Limit/  Essential Qualifications (EQs)/ Experience/ Category, etc. as indicated in this Notice. 

Candidature of candidates not meeting the eligibility conditions will be cancelled at any stage of the  recruitment  process  without  any  notice.  Candidature  of  Applicants  shall  be purely PROVISIONAL at all stages of the recruitment process.

3.    Conditions on seeking fee concession, age-relaxation, reservation, etc: 

3.1 For  SC/  ST  applicants: SC/  ST  applicants  seeking  fee  concession,  age-relaxation,  reservation,  etc.  shall  invariably  submit  the  requisite  Certificate  as  per format (Annexure-VI) from competent authority (Appendix-Iof this Notice) certifying  that their Caste/ Sub-Castes/ Communities are approved by the Government of India under  SC  &  ST  Category,  as  and  when  called  for  by  the  Commission/User Department,  after  conduct  of  the  Computer  Based  Examination  or  at  any  stage thereafter, otherwise their claims for fee concession, age-relaxation, reservation etc. shall not be considered. 

3.2 For OBC applicants: OBC applicants not covered under the Creamy Layer, as per the Standing Instructions of the Government of India  as  amended  from  time  to  time, seeking age-relaxation, reservation, etc. shall invariably submit the requisite Certificate as  per  format (Annexure-VII). 

 A  person  seeking  appointment  on  the  basis  of reservation  to  OBCs  must  ensure  that  he/  she  possesses  the  caste/  community certificate. Further, he/she should not fall in creamy layer on the crucial date. The crucial date for this purpose  will  be the  closing  date for receipt  of applications i.e. 27.03.2023. Candidates may also note in respect of the above that their candidature will remain provisional till the veracity of the concerned document is verified by the Appointing Authority. 

3.3 For Economically Weaker Sections (EWS) Applicants:- EWS applicants seeking reservation shall invariably submit the requisite Certificate as per Format at Annexure-XIfrom Competent Authority (Appendix-Iof this Notice), as and when called for by the Commission/User Department otherwise their claims for reservation etc. shall not be considered. The crucial date for submitting the income and asset certificate by the candidate may be treated as the closing date for receipt of online application (i.e. 27.03.2023). Candidates may also note in respect of the above that,  their  candidature  will  remain  provisional  till  the  veracity  of  the  concerned document is verified by the Appointing Authority. 


3.4 Crucial  date  for  claim  of  SC/ST/OBC/EWS/PwBD/ESM  status,  fee  concession  and reservation, where not specified otherwise, will be the closing date for receipt of online applications i.e. 27.03.2023.

3.5  Instruction for Central Government Civilian Employees (CGCE) Applicants 

3.5.1.  Central Govt. Civilian Employees should have rendered not less than 3 years continuous  service  on  regular  basis  (and  not  on  ad-hoc  basis)  as  on  the closing date of receipt of applications i.e. 27.03.2023 of the Notice and should remain in Central Government Service holding civil post in any Department/ Offices of Government of India till the candidate receives Offer of Appointment from the Office/ Department where the candidate gets finally recommended for appointment.  

Women  candidates  and  candidates  belonging  to  Scheduled  Castes  (SC), Scheduled  Tribes  (ST),  Persons  with  Benchmark  Disabilities  (PwBD)  and  Ex-servicemen (ESM) eligible for reservation are exempted from payment of fee. 

Online fee can be paid by the candidates up to 28.03.2023 (23:00). However, candidates who wish to make the cash payment through challan of SBI, may make the payment in cash at the Branches of SBI within the working hours of bank up to 29.03.2023provided the challan has been generated by them before 28.03.2023 ( upto 23:00)
